当前时区为 UTC + 8 小时



发表新帖 回复这个主题  [ 9 篇帖子 ] 
作者 内容
1 楼 
 文章标题 : [已解决]12.10自动挂载NTFS分区 fstab写法(详见5楼)
帖子发表于 : 2012-10-22 10:18 

注册: 2012-10-21 21:54
帖子: 5
系统: Ubuntu 12.10
送出感谢: 0 次
接收感谢: 0 次
版本: Ubuntu12.10 x64

故障描述:同时使用windows和ubuntu,通过手动修改fstab文件的形式实现NTFS分区在ubuntu下开机自动挂载。以前在12.04版一切正常,全新安装12.10后,发现系统的fstab文件写法有少量变动。复制粘贴以前的写法不行,模仿新的写法自己写也不行。通过grub正常引导进ubuntu系统后,看不到桌面,电脑显示屏自动提示“无数据连接”后转入节能状态。然后按ctrl+alt+del重启,就能正常进入ubuntu,载入桌面的时候提示“按s键跳过分区挂载或按m键手动执行”。跳过挂载之后能进入系统,发现指定分区已经自动挂载。也就是说,虽然实现了自动挂载,但系统启动时出现异常。

附上两个版本系统fstab文件的写法,麻烦各位前辈测试、指导。

原12.04版(单个ext4分区,无swap):
代码:
# /etc/fstab: static file system information.
#
# <file system> <mount point> <type> <options> <dump> <pass>

proc /proc proc nodev,noexec,nosuid 0 0
#Entry for /dev/sda8 :
UUID=*** / ext4 errors=remount-ro 0 1


新12.10版(单个ext4分区+swap分区):
代码:
# /etc/fstab: static file system information.
#
# Use 'blkid' to print the universally unique identifier for a
# device; this may be used with UUID= as a more robust way to name devices
# that works even if disks are added and removed. See fstab(5).
#
# <file system> <mount point>   <type>  <options>       <dump>  <pass>
# / was on /dev/sda8 during installation
UUID=*** /               ext4    errors=remount-ro 0       1
# swap was on /dev/sda9 during installation
UUID=*** none            swap    sw              0      0     


我自己挂载的是一个名为“音乐”的NTFS分区。原12.04版本下,通过在fstab中加入下列内容,可以实现开机自动挂载,读写访问一切正常:
代码:
#Entry for /dev/sda6 :
UUID=*** /media/音乐   ntfs-3g     users,auto,rw,dev,exec,locale=zh_CN.UTF-8      0      0


上述内容写入12.10版的fstab文件后,虽然也能实现自动挂载,但系统启动会出现异常。试着模仿新写法修改条目,试了很多次,故障依旧。


最后由 useftf 编辑于 2012-10-26 9:32,总共编辑了 3 次

页首
 用户资料  
 
2 楼 
 文章标题 : Re: 12.10自动挂载分区遇到问题 fstab写法有改动?
帖子发表于 : 2012-10-22 12:58 

注册: 2010-04-18 18:05
帖子: 9
送出感谢: 0 次
接收感谢: 0 次
我碰到的问题:
以前在12.04只会自动加载F盘,但升级到12.10,全部盘都开机自动加载了。看了下fstab文件,里边写的还是自动加载F盘。


页首
 用户资料  
 
3 楼 
 文章标题 : Re: 12.10自动挂载分区遇到问题 fstab写法有改动?
帖子发表于 : 2012-10-22 13:27 

注册: 2005-09-13 4:56
帖子: 1110
系统: Ubuntu QQ
送出感谢: 0 次
接收感谢: 46
gnome-disks

舍近求远。


_________________
添加ppa后只更新此ppa:
update-ppa()
{ sudo apt-get update -o Dir::Etc::sourcelist="sources.list.d/$1.list" -o Dir::Etc::sourceparts="-" -o APT::Get::List-Cleanup="0"
}
写入~/.bashrc,source一下,就可以直接用,是不是很方便?觉得方便就按个赞。


页首
 用户资料  
 
4 楼 
 文章标题 : Re: 12.10自动挂载分区遇到问题 fstab写法有改动?
帖子发表于 : 2012-10-23 8:50 

注册: 2012-10-21 21:54
帖子: 5
系统: Ubuntu 12.10
送出感谢: 0 次
接收感谢: 0 次
funicorn 写道:
gnome-disks

舍近求远。


楼下已经更新gnome-disks软件和手动修改的方法,此楼自己编辑掉~


最后由 useftf 编辑于 2012-10-26 9:10,总共编辑了 1 次

页首
 用户资料  
 
5 楼 
 文章标题 : Re: 12.10自动挂载分区遇到问题 fstab写法有改动?
帖子发表于 : 2012-10-26 9:09 

注册: 2012-10-21 21:54
帖子: 5
系统: Ubuntu 12.10
送出感谢: 0 次
接收感谢: 0 次
尝试多次,终于成功。fstab可参考如下写法:

代码:
UUID=**** /media/** ntfs-3g nosuid,nodev,nofail 0 0


终端下用blkid命令即可查看所有分区的UUID. 后面的参数可以根据自己的需要更改,请参考系统帮助或搜索相关文章。

如果同时使用windows,建议将windows系统分区挂载为只读(read only),需添加ro参数。这样可以避免ubuntu启动时自动挂载失败的问题(ubuntu提示windows未正常关闭,无法自动挂载windows所在分区之类的)。写法参考如下:

代码:
UUID=**** /media/** ntfs-3g nosuid,nodev,nofail,ro 0 0


使用gnome-disks软件也可以,关闭自动挂载后手动调节挂载选项即可。但问题是,如果有多个分区,每调整一个分区,就要输入一次密码。而且用这个软件还要先去安装它。最方便的还是终端下sudo gedit /etc/fstab然后手动修改这个文件。

感谢3楼朋友的帮助。但从实际使用情况来说,用gnome-disks软件反而是舍近求远(先要安装软件,还得逐一输入密码修改挂载选项),不如直接手动修改fstab方便(熟练的话可以一次搞定)。


页首
 用户资料  
 
6 楼 
 文章标题 : Re: 12.10自动挂载分区遇到问题 fstab写法有改动?
帖子发表于 : 2012-10-26 19:07 

注册: 2005-09-13 4:56
帖子: 1110
系统: Ubuntu QQ
送出感谢: 0 次
接收感谢: 46
目前automount与fstab默认挂载在某些系统上存在冲突,所以我并不是说使用gnome-disks也可以,而是我认为这种情况只能使用gnome-disks

如果发生冲突,可能会出现重启无法顺利启动系统的情况。所以再说一遍,别抬杠,别改fastab,就用gnome-disks就行了。

useftf 写道:
尝试多次,终于成功。fstab可参考如下写法:

代码:
UUID=**** /media/** ntfs-3g nosuid,nodev,nofail 0 0


终端下用blkid命令即可查看所有分区的UUID. 后面的参数可以根据自己的需要更改,请参考系统帮助或搜索相关文章。

如果同时使用windows,建议将windows系统分区挂载为只读(read only),需添加ro参数。这样可以避免ubuntu启动时自动挂载失败的问题(ubuntu提示windows未正常关闭,无法自动挂载windows所在分区之类的)。写法参考如下:

代码:
UUID=**** /media/** ntfs-3g nosuid,nodev,nofail,ro 0 0


使用gnome-disks软件也可以,关闭自动挂载后手动调节挂载选项即可。但问题是,如果有多个分区,每调整一个分区,就要输入一次密码。而且用这个软件还要先去安装它。最方便的还是终端下sudo gedit /etc/fstab然后手动修改这个文件。

感谢3楼朋友的帮助。但从实际使用情况来说,用gnome-disks软件反而是舍近求远(先要安装软件,还得逐一输入密码修改挂载选项),不如直接手动修改fstab方便(熟练的话可以一次搞定)。


_________________
添加ppa后只更新此ppa:
update-ppa()
{ sudo apt-get update -o Dir::Etc::sourcelist="sources.list.d/$1.list" -o Dir::Etc::sourceparts="-" -o APT::Get::List-Cleanup="0"
}
写入~/.bashrc,source一下,就可以直接用,是不是很方便?觉得方便就按个赞。


页首
 用户资料  
 
7 楼 
 文章标题 : Re: [已解决]12.10自动挂载NTFS分区 fstab写法(详见5楼)
帖子发表于 : 2012-10-26 20:29 
头像

注册: 2006-04-27 12:18
帖子: 305
地址: 浙江德清武康
送出感谢: 3
接收感谢: 0 次
也可以试试这个:
sudo apt-get install ntfs-config


页首
 用户资料  
 
8 楼 
 文章标题 : Re: 12.10自动挂载分区遇到问题 fstab写法有改动?
帖子发表于 : 2013-06-11 9:16 
头像

注册: 2011-07-10 12:40
帖子: 11
送出感谢: 0 次
接收感谢: 0 次
funicorn 写道:
gnome-disks

舍近求远。

这不错,ubuntu13也能用 :em04


页首
 用户资料  
 
9 楼 
 文章标题 : Re: [已解决]12.10自动挂载NTFS分区 fstab写法(详见5楼)
帖子发表于 : 2014-02-01 9:48 
头像

注册: 2008-09-05 23:31
帖子: 1363
系统: LinuxMint17
送出感谢: 35
接收感谢: 11
遇到:按s键跳过分区挂载或按m键手动执行时有没有尝试过nobootwait参数?
比如这样:
代码:
UUID=12345678  /media/PATH     ntfs-3g    defaults,errors=remount-ro,nobootwait 0       1


_________________
茕茕
问题大海之一粟:http://forum.ubuntu.org.cn/viewtopic.php?f=74&t=212497
NEMO-Actions使用方法:http://forum.ubuntu.org.cn/viewtopic.php?f=175&t=456548
在线编码转换:http://2cyr.com/decode/?lang=en


页首
 用户资料  
 
显示帖子 :  排序  
发表新帖 回复这个主题  [ 9 篇帖子 ] 

当前时区为 UTC + 8 小时


在线用户

正在浏览此版面的用户:没有注册用户 和 3 位游客


不能 在这个版面发表主题
不能 在这个版面回复主题
不能 在这个版面编辑帖子
不能 在这个版面删除帖子
不能 在这个版面提交附件

前往 :  
本站点为公益性站点,用于推广开源自由软件,由 DiaHosting VPSBudgetVM VPS 提供服务。
我们认为:软件应可免费取得,软件工具在各种语言环境下皆可使用,且不会有任何功能上的差异;
人们应有定制和修改软件的自由,且方式不受限制,只要他们自认为合适。

Powered by phpBB © 2000, 2002, 2005, 2007 phpBB Group
简体中文语系由 王笑宇 翻译